PDA

View Full Version : socket io ,nodejs



P@risa
یک شنبه 10 دی 1402, 14:08 عصر
سلام
من با یک سرور با socketio , express ایجاد کردم که درخواست ها را از کلاینت میگیرد پس از پردازش و گرفتن دیتا از دیتابیس پاسخ ها را به کلاینت برمیگرداند. یکی از درخواست ها که زمان طولانی تری برای پردازش و پاسخ نیاز دارد باعث قطع ارتباط کلاینت های دیگر از سرور میشود یعنی کلاینت ها درخواست خود را به سرور ارسال میکنند اما پاسخی از سرور دریافت نمیکنند تا پاسخ مربوط به درخواست اول حاضر شود و همه پاسخ ها با هم به هر کلاینت ارسال شود.
در صورتی که باید کلاینت های دیگه منتظر جواب کلاینت اول نباشند و اونها درخواست خود را پاسخ بگیرند
چگونه میتوانم این مشکل را حل کنم؟

cybercoder
شنبه 08 اردیبهشت 1403, 16:29 عصر
use q libraries like bull js or bee-queue